The name Puiyung combines elements from Cantonese, where 'Pui' can mean 'jade' or 'precious,' and 'Yung' signifies 'forever' or 'eternal.' Historically, such names are given to express wishes for enduring prosperity and value. It reflects cultural emphasis on longevity and wealth in Chinese heritage.
In Cantonese culture, names like Puiyung hold deep significance, symbolizing wishes for a prosperous and enduring life. Such names are often chosen with care to incorporate meaningful characters that express values like preciousness and eternity, reflecting the cultural importance of family legacy and fortune. Historically, this name has been favored in southern China, especially among families valuing tradition and auspicious meanings.
Today, Puiyung remains a distinctive choice, blending tradition with uniqueness. While not widespread globally, it is cherished in Cantonese-speaking communities and among parents seeking meaningful, unisex names. Its rarity adds appeal for modern parents who desire names that stand out yet carry deep cultural roots. The name fits well with contemporary trends favoring names that are both meaningful and versatile.
